Type 2 slowly changing dimensions: a case study using the co>operating system
The Co>Operating System - a parallel and distributed enterprise computing platform based on dataflow - is applied to the management of Type 2 slowly changing dimensions. Five different solutions, using merge join, hybrid hash join, lookup files, SQL, and stored procedures are implemented and evaluated. Solutions to important but often neglected aspects of such systems, such as auditing and error handling are also described. The solutions are evaluated based on scalability and performance and are found to scale up to the limits of the platform.
